Project

General

Profile

« Previous | Next » 

Revision 78c76c38

Added by Patrick Plitzner over 4 years ago

ref #8238 Remove too specific generics from TermTree and TermNode

View differences:

eu.etaxonomy.taxeditor.store/src/main/java/eu/etaxonomy/taxeditor/featuretree/FeatureNodeTransfer.java
1 1
/**
2 2
 * Copyright (C) 2007 EDIT
3
 * European Distributed Institute of Taxonomy 
3
 * European Distributed Institute of Taxonomy
4 4
 * http://www.e-taxonomy.eu
5
 * 
5
 *
6 6
 * The contents of this file are subject to the Mozilla Public License Version 1.1
7 7
 * See LICENSE.TXT at the top of this package for the full license terms.
8 8
 */
......
12 12
import java.util.UUID;
13 13

  
14 14
import eu.etaxonomy.cdm.api.service.IFeatureNodeService;
15
import eu.etaxonomy.cdm.model.description.Feature;
16 15
import eu.etaxonomy.cdm.model.term.TermNode;
17 16
import eu.etaxonomy.taxeditor.model.CdmObjectTransfer;
18 17
import eu.etaxonomy.taxeditor.store.CdmStore;
......
23 22
 * @author n.hoffmann
24 23
 * @created Aug 5, 2010
25 24
 */
26
public class FeatureNodeTransfer extends CdmObjectTransfer<TermNode<Feature>> {
25
public class FeatureNodeTransfer extends CdmObjectTransfer<TermNode> {
27 26

  
28 27
	private static FeatureNodeTransfer instance = new FeatureNodeTransfer();
29 28
	private static final String TYPE_NAME = "featureNode-transfer-format";
......
54 53
	}
55 54

  
56 55
	@Override
57
	public TermNode<Feature> loadElement(UUID uuid) {
56
	public TermNode loadElement(UUID uuid) {
58 57
		return  CdmStore.getService(IFeatureNodeService.class).load(uuid);
59 58
	}
60 59
}

Also available in: Unified diff